Understanding Gold IRAs

A Gold IRA is a self-directed retirement account that allows traders to carry bodily gold, silver, platinum, and palladium. Not like conventional IRAs, which usually consist of st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, a Gold IRA gives a hedge against inflation and forex devaluation. The IRS has particular regulations concerning the varieties of metals that can be held in a Gold IRA, including the requirement that they have to be of a sure purity stage.

Challenges and Issues

Regardless of the benefits of his Gold IRA, John confronted some challenges. One significant consideration was the storage of his bodily gold. The IRS requires that gold held in an IRA be saved in an authorised depository. John incurred additional fees for storage and insurance coverage, which he needed to factor into his overall investment prices.

Another challenge was the liquidity of his funding. While gold is generally considered a liquid asset, promoting physical gold can be extra difficult than liquidating stocks or bonds. John learned that he wanted to plan for potential future withdrawals and perceive the means of promoting his gold if vital.
